Did you already forget about NWA and the morass at Detroit? 6 hours was nothing...........IIRC, some of them were out there for 12 hours and there was no possibility of getting them in without some snow removal at the terminal area.

This one was just a bad situation whereby the airline had no station at this airport at that hour and had to rely on another airline...........who had no protocols. A diversion always results in problems for an airline...........some worse than others.
